Celebrating Rakhi: Strengthening Bonds of Love and Unity in India

India, a culturally rich and diverse country, is known for its grand celebrations of various festivals throughout the year. Regardless of religion, Indians come together to commemorate these occasions, often sharing in the festivities of different cultures and religions. One such festival that transcends religious boundaries is “Rakhi.” Originally a Hindu festival, Rakhi holds deep significance as a celebration of the bond between siblings. In recent years, it has evolved to promote unity and fraternity among people of different faiths, thanks to the visionary poet Rabindranath Tagore. The Significance of Rakhi:

Traditionally, Rakhi is observed as a Hindu festival, where sisters tie a sacred thread, known as a Rakhi, around their brothers’ wrists. This act symbolizes their love and protection, with the belief that the thread will safeguard their brothers’ lives. In return, brothers vow to protect their sisters from any harm or adversity. The tying of the Rakhi is accompanied by prayers, rituals, and the exchange of gifts, strengthening the bond between siblings. However, the beauty of Rakhi lies in its inclusive nature, as people from different religious backgrounds partake in its celebrations.

Rakhi Celebrations Across India:

North India: In the northern states of India, Rakhi is celebrated with great enthusiasm. Sisters prepare intricate Rakhis, often adorned with colorful beads, threads, and embellishments. The day begins with sisters applying tilak on their brothers’ foreheads and performing aarti, followed by the tying of the Rakhi. Brothers, in turn, shower their sisters with blessings and heartfelt gifts. The festivities are marked by joyful family gatherings, traditional sweets, and the exchange of love.

South India: In South India, Rakhi is known as “Raksha Bandhan Avani Avittam” or “Upakramam.” It is a significant occasion for Brahmins, who observe it as a day of spiritual renewal. The day involves the ritualistic changing of the sacred thread (Janeyu) worn by Brahmin men. They perform sacred chants, make offerings to the deities, and seek blessings for knowledge, purity, and spiritual growth. Sisters also tie Rakhis on their brothers’ wrists, symbolizing their love and protection.

West India: The western region of India celebrates Rakhi with unique customs. In Maharashtra, Goa, and Gujarat, the festival is known as “Nariyal Purnima.” On this day, people offer coconuts to the sea god Varuna, seeking his blessings for a prosperous life. Communities engage in vibrant processions, dance performances, and cultural events near the coastal areas. Sisters tie Rakhis on their brothers’ wrists, expressing their affection and praying for their well-being.

East India: Eastern India rejoices in the festival of Rakhi with great fervor. In West Bengal and Odisha, the celebration coincides with the famous Durga Puja festival. Sisters tie Rakhis on their brothers’ wrists, and families come together to honor the divine feminine energy. The occasion is marked by beautifully crafted Rakhis, traditional rituals, and the exchange of gifts. It is a time when the bond between brothers and sisters is cherished and celebrated with utmost joy.
